InsideTrack makes San Francisco Business Times list of “Top 100 Fastest Growing Companies”
SAN FRANCISCO, CA, October 11, 2005 — InsideTrack, a provider of student coaching services to colleges and the students they serve, was honored this week by the San Francisco Business Times as one of this year's "Top 100 Fastest Growing Private Companies in the Bay Area." The five-year-old company is ranked #23 on the list, which is published annually.
The publication surveyed more than 2,000 companies and gathered nearly 230 applications, up roughly 15 percent form the previous year. The businesses on this year's List were ranked by percent revenue increase between 2002 and 2004. According to the publisher, due to an expanding Bay Area economy, companies had to have grown nearly 50 percent to make it into the Top 100 this year, compared to 30 percent last year.
The companies must be independent, privately held corporations, proprietorships or partnerships — not a subsidiary or a division — through fiscal year 2004. They must have been in business for the full fiscal year in 2002, and achieved at least $200,000 in net revenue that year.
